Ingredients for Chocolate Peanut Butter Whoopie Pies
- Miniature Semisweet Chocolate Chips
- 1/2 cup milk
- 2 cups (4 sticks) unsalted butter, softened
- Creamy Peanut Butter
- Granulated Sugar
- Baking Soda
- 2 teaspoons baking powder
- 2 large eggs
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- Unsweetened Cocoa Powder
- All Purpose Flour
- Marshmallow Creme
- Powdered Sugar

How to Make Chocolate Peanut Butter Whoopie Pies
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Line baking sheets with parchment paper.
- Set aside 1/4 cup of chocolate chips for sprinkling.
- In a microwave-safe bowl, combine 1 cup (6 oz) semi-sweet chocolate chips and 2 tablespoons milk. Microwave on 50% power for 1 minute, or until melted, stirring once.
- Set aside the melted chocolate.
- In a large bowl, cream together 1 cup (2 sticks) unsalted butter and 1 cup creamy peanut butter using an electric mixer until light and fluffy.
- Add 1 3/4 cups granulated sugar, 1 teaspoon baking soda, 2 teaspoons baking powder, and 1/2 teaspoon salt. Beat until combined.
- Add 2 large eggs, 1/2 cup milk, 1 teaspoon vanilla extract, and the melted chocolate. Beat until well combined.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together 1 cup unsweetened cocoa powder and 2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our.
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ined. Be careful not to overmix.
- Stir in the remaining 1/4 cup chocolate chips.
- Drop by rounded tablespoons (about 2 inches apart) onto the prepared baking sheets.
- Sprinkle with the reserved chocolate chips.
- Bake for 9-11 minutes, or until the edges are set and a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with moist crumbs.
- Let cool on the baking sheets for 1 minute before transferring to wire racks to cool completely.
- While the cakes are cooling, prepare the filling:
- In a medium bowl, beat 1 cup (2 sticks) softened unsalted butter, 1 cup creamy peanut butter, 1 cup marshmallow creme, and 2 cups powdered sugar with an electric mixer until smooth and creamy.
- Add 2 tablespoons of milk, if needed, to reach desired consistency.
- Once the cakes are completely cool, spread a generous amount of filling onto the flat side of half of the cookies.
- Top with the remaining cookies to create the Whoopie Pies.
